Demographics details for Ocoee, FL vs Buena vista, TN
Population Overview
Compare main population characteristics in Ocoee, FL vs Buena vista, TN.
Data | Ocoee | Buena vista |
---|---|---|
Population | 48,198 | 219 |
Median Age | 35.1 years | 39.0 years |
Median Income | $88,828 | $46,000 |
Married Families | 38.0% | 55.0% |
Poverty Level | Data is updating | 15% |
Unemployment Rate | 3.0 | 5.0 |
